Diagnosis Procedure
INFOID:0000000009176828
Regarding Wiring Diagram information, refer to
1.
CHECK INTAKE SENSOR POWER SUPPLY
1. Turn ignition switch OFF.
2. Disconnect intake sensor connector.
3. Turn ignition switch ON.
4. Check voltage between intake sensor harness connector and ground.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ES
>> GO TO 2.
NO
>> GO TO 4.
2.
CHECK INTAKE SENSOR GROUND CIRCUIT
1. Turn ignition switch OFF.
2. Check continuity between intake sensor harness connector and ground.

Diagnosis Procedure
INFOID:0000000009176831
Regarding Wiring Diagram information, refer to
1.
CHECK SUNLOAD SENSOR POWER SUPPLY
1. Disconnect sunload sensor connector.
2. Turn ignition switch ON.
3. Check voltage between sunload sensor harness connector M101 terminal 1 and ground.
Is the inspection result normal?
YES
>> GO TO 2.
NO
>> GO TO 4.
2.
CHECK CONTINUITY BETWEEN SUNLOAD SENSOR AND A/C AUTO AMP.
1. Turn ignition switch OFF.
2. Disconnect A/C auto amp. connector.
